☕ The 4 Keys to Perfect Coffee

Before we get into methods, master these fundamentals:

✔ 1. Fresh Coffee Beans

  • Always choose freshly roasted coffee
  • Avoid beans older than 4–6 weeks

👉 Freshness = flavor


✔ 2. The Right Grind Size

Grind size affects taste:

  • Coarse → French press
  • Medium → Drip / pour-over
  • Fine → Espresso

👉 Wrong grind = under or over-extraction


✔ 3. Water Temperature

  • Ideal range: 195°F–205°F
  • Too hot → bitter
  • Too cool → weak

✔ 4. Coffee-to-Water Ratio

A good starting point:

👉 1:16 ratio (1 gram coffee to 16 grams water)

Example:

  • 20g coffee → 320g water

🥇 Best Brewing Methods (Step-by-Step)


☕ 1. Pour-Over (Best for Smooth, Clean Flavor)

What You Need:

  • Pour-over dripper (V60 or similar)
  • Paper filter
  • Gooseneck kettle

Steps:

  1. Add medium-ground coffee
  2. Pour a small amount of water (bloom for 30–45 sec)
  3. Slowly pour remaining water in circles
  4. Brew time: ~2–3 minutes

👉 Result: clean, bright, flavorful coffee


☕ 2. French Press (Best for Rich, Full Body)

What You Need:

  • French press
  • Coarse ground coffee

Steps:

  1. Add coffee + hot water
  2. Stir gently
  3. Let steep for 4 minutes
  4. Press slowly

👉 Result: bold, rich, full-bodied coffee


☕ 3. Drip Coffee Maker (Best for Convenience)

Tips:

  • Use medium grind
  • Measure your coffee (don’t guess)
  • Use filtered water

👉 Result: consistent, everyday coffee


⚠️ Common Brewing Mistakes to Avoid

  • ❌ Using stale coffee
  • ❌ Guessing measurements
  • ❌ Using boiling water
  • ❌ Not cleaning your equipment
  • ❌ Grinding too early
  • 👉 Fix these, and your coffee instantly improves

🔥 Pro Tips for Café-Level Coffee at Home

  • Grind beans right before brewing
  • Use filtered water (huge difference)
  • Pre-wet your filter (removes paper taste)
  • Warm your mug before pouring
